Bing Zeng is a scholar working on Plant Science, Molecular Biology and Ecology, Evolution, Behavior and Systematics. According to data from OpenAlex, Bing Zeng has authored 44 papers receiving a total of 767 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 19 papers in Plant Science, 8 papers in Molecular Biology and 7 papers in Ecology, Evolution, Behavior and Systematics. Recurrent topics in Bing Zeng's work include Plant responses to water stress (8 papers), Plant Stress Responses and Tolerance (7 papers) and Genetic Mapping and Diversity in Plants and Animals (4 papers). Bing Zeng is often cited by papers focused on Plant responses to water stress (8 papers), Plant Stress Responses and Tolerance (7 papers) and Genetic Mapping and Diversity in Plants and Animals (4 papers). Bing Zeng collaborates with scholars based in China, United States and Japan. Bing Zeng's co-authors include Yan Dong, Liang Gao, Xinyu Li, Guomin Li, Linkai Huang, Xinquan Zhang, Long Wen, Haidong Yan, Wei Liao and Guohua Yin and has published in prestigious journals such as Scientific Reports, International Journal of Molecular Sciences and Molecules.
